hello forum, i'm truly sorry if this has been answered already, but i did try to find the answer in these forums and in google.

i'm using fb2k 0.9.4.3. whenever i go to the "keyboard shortcuts" preferences, i get the error, "could not create preferences page: bad allocation." i'm sure it's caused by some component, but i just don't know which one.

does this sound familiar to anyone? thanks!

From the sound of it, you are using an outdated version of at least one component on Windows Vista.
Pingue
I've been having the same problem, and yes, Vista Home Premium (no SP???). Might it be Autoplaylist? Someone else said they wiped autoplaylist settings by removing the component, put it back and it worked. Admittedly, this was when having a "bad allocation" error on starting foobar, but it may be the same thing. I will try it out sometime today.

EDIT: Just quickly tried it out, and now foobar asks if I want to wipe the settings. When I say yes, it consistantly comes up with a bad allocation error.
